The Role
As the Project Manager you will be responsible for managing facility-based capital projects in an active chemical manufacturing plant as part of that plant’s capital project’s group.

Responsibilities
Typical Responsibilities:
Manage multiple small capital projects, from start to finish, ranging in value from $25K to $2.5M.
Engage with stake holders to define the scope, execution strategy, and estimate the Total Installed Cost of the project.
Ensure that clear and complete scopes, schedules, and budgets are prepared and accepted by the client for assigned projects.
Work with stakeholders to define the project economics and payback.
Develop and document an execution plan for each project which is scaled to the size and complexity of that project.
Develop accurate scopes, schedules, and estimates for each of your projects.
Prepare Appropriations Request documents for corporate capital funds.
Assemble a team of qualified personnel, of various disciplines, to execute the project.
Provide guidance to the project team to accomplish the scope of work and achieve project goals, schedule milestones and cost & quality objectives.
Work directly with procurement and other resources to ensure that contracts, equipment, supplies, and services needed to execute your projects are put in place and managed.
Perform engineering reviews and project engineering to support your projects and the projects of others as required.
Work with on-site and off-site resources to accomplish the scope of work effectively during the project.
Promptly recognize, document, and communicate any scope, schedule, budget, or design changes and secure client authorization prior to allowing changes.
Communicate regularly to keep team members and stakeholders up to date on project status, schedule progression, costs, and other critical or contractual items.
Ensure the accuracy and completeness of all deliverables and services provided by the project.
Work with Maintenance and Operations during the commissioning and start-up phase.
Create new and update existing documentation for equipment and systems installed or modified as part of your projects.
Complete all needed Pre-startup Safety Reviews, change management processes, and project closeout for your projects.

Expected:
Candidate must have a Bachelor of Science degree in Engineering, with a minimum of 10 years of industry related experience working as a Project Manager.
Candidates must have actual manufacturing plant experience and have supported at least on turnaround or extended outage.
Candidates must be willing and capable of working extended hours or weekends (infrequently) as needed to support plant outages and tight deadline projects.
Demonstrated knowledge of successful project management practices such as development of scope, schedule, and estimate and subsequent project cost controls and forecasting.
Knowledge of chemical or related manufacturing facilities and experience managing projects in these facilities.
Able to proactively plan, organize, and drive projects from inception to start up and completion.
Ability to work in and foster a strong team environment with minimal supervision.
Strong safety champion who will lead the project in achieving zero incidents and injuries.
A proactive approach to solving problems and getting the job done.
Self-motivated/Self-directed.
Able to handle multiple activities simultaneously.
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
Demonstrated knowledge of gated work process for project management and experience managing projects using a gated process.
Good negotiation and meeting facilitation skills.
Good working knowledge of the procurement process.
Knowledge of current versions of industry standard codes, practices, and procedures and their application.
